The Prevention Demonstrator

The Prevention Demonstrator will see us work closely with central government departments to provide the blueprint for a joined-up approach to preventing social harms and costs, wrapping public services around people in their community, linking up Government and ‘cracking the nut’ of one of the biggest public policy issues of our time.

It is the vehicle by which we will unlock barriers to our Live Well ambition with government. By doing this we will aim to reduce higher level, complex demand and fully enable the left-shift to prevention.

The Prevention Demonstrator will be a GM and cross-Government accelerator, with a focus on (i) linking to the Live Well Delivery Model, (ii) developing the Evaluation Framework which will demonstrate the impact of prevention, (iii) establishing the flexible funding model to support Live Well delivery and prevent rising service costs, including through negotiating the Outcomes which will be need to be delivered through the extended Integrated Settlement, and (iv) establishing the mechanism for data sharing, improving capability and innovation in the use of data.

Hybrid working

This role is part of GMCA’s hybrid working scheme. As part of our commitment to ‘Build Back Fairer’ in Greater Manchester following the Covid-19 pandemic, we have evolved our management methods by trusting and empowering staff to deliver their work in the best way that suits the business and their individual needs, and supports health and wellbeing. Our hybrid working policy sets out a flexible approach, combining attendance at our [Manchester city centre office / Fire and Rescue service HQ in Swinton / other location] with remote working, typically from home; the location of work is primarily dictated by the needs of the business: ‘Do what is right for you and the business on that day’. If appointed to the role you will work with your manager to agree and regularly review the best working pattern for you, your team and your work.
